J3.0.3 error 500 when logged in site
Hello,
I just tested 2.3.2 Xmap on Joomla 3.0.3 PHP 5.3.5 (2GB server: http://www.joomlatutos.com/description-serveur-2go/serveurs-locaux/serveur-2go-pour-pc)
Everything works fine, but when I logged on the site, I get an error 500 when I try to access the sitemap

Re: J3.0.3 error 500 when logged in site
I have the exact same issue
Also Joomla 3.03
Xmap 2.3.2
PHP 5.3
Here is the full error message I get:
Might not be relevant but the site was migrated up from J1.5 to J2.5 and then J3.0 (mainly to try out the new features).
Just wondered if something might have gone screwy when it was migrated.

Unknown column 'a.state' in 'where clause' SQL=SELECT a.*,ag.title AS access_level FROM j25_xmap_sitemap AS a LEFT JOIN j25_viewlevels AS ag ON ag.id = a.access WHERE (a.state = 0 OR a.state = 1) ORDER BY a.title asc Unknown column 'a.state' in 'where clause' SQL=SELECT a.*,ag.title AS access_level FROM j25_xmap_sitemap AS a LEFT JOIN j25_viewlevels AS ag ON ag.id = a.access WHERE (a.state = 0 OR a.state = 1) ORDER BY a.title asc LIMIT 0, 20 Unknown column 'a.state' in 'where clause' SQL=SELECT a.*,ag.title AS access_level FROM j25_xmap_sitemap AS a LEFT JOIN j25_viewlevels AS ag ON ag.id = a.access WHERE (a.state = 0 OR a.state = 1) ORDER BY a.title asc

Re: J3.0.3 error 500 when logged in site
Ok I've managed to fix this.
Turns out I had two versions of Xmap present, the original one from the 1.5 version and the new one.
To remove it I went to "Extensions" then "Manage"
I uninstalled all versions of Xmap and then re-installed.
That seemed to fix it.
Hope that helps anyone else who has the same issue.
